Asylum claims for 50 to 69 totalled 2,770 people in the 4 periods to 2026 Q2, down 24.7% (908) on the 4 periods before.

The number of people (main applicants and their dependants) who claimed asylum in the UK in each quarter, split by age group at the time of the claim.
